PSycloneDomain-specific compiler for Finite Difference/Volume/Element Earth-system models in Fortran
Stars: ✭ 67 (+219.05%)
Mutual labels: parallel-computing, finite-elements
ElmerfemOfficial git repository of Elmer FEM software
Stars: ✭ 523 (+2390.48%)
Mutual labels: parallel-computing, finite-elements
Gridap.jlGrid-based approximation of partial differential equations in Julia
Stars: ✭ 201 (+857.14%)
Mutual labels: finite-elements, numerical-methods
KratosKratos Multiphysics (A.K.A Kratos) is a framework for building parallel multi-disciplinary simulation software. Modularity, extensibility and HPC are the main objectives. Kratos has BSD license and is written in C++ with extensive Python interface.
Stars: ✭ 558 (+2557.14%)
Mutual labels: parallel-computing, numerical-methods
Ngsolve Netgen/NGSolve is a high performance multiphysics finite element software. It is widely used to analyze models from solid mechanics, fluid dynamics and electromagnetics. Due to its flexible Python interface new physical equations and solution algorithms can be implemented easily.
Stars: ✭ 171 (+714.29%)
Mutual labels: parallel-computing, finite-elements
FinEtools.jlFinite Element tools in Julia
Stars: ✭ 126 (+500%)
Mutual labels: finite-elements, numerical-methods
PyMFEMPython wrapper for MFEM
Stars: ✭ 91 (+333.33%)
Mutual labels: parallel-computing, finite-elements
MfemLightweight, general, scalable C++ library for finite element methods
Stars: ✭ 667 (+3076.19%)
Mutual labels: parallel-computing, finite-elements
Coreparallel finite element unstructured meshes
Stars: ✭ 124 (+490.48%)
Mutual labels: parallel-computing, finite-elements
Feelpp💎 Feel++: Finite Element Embedded Language and Library in C++
Stars: ✭ 229 (+990.48%)
Mutual labels: parallel-computing, finite-elements
AsFemA Simple Finite Element Method program (AsFem)
Stars: ✭ 108 (+414.29%)
Mutual labels: finite-elements, numerical-methods
ELEMENTSThe C++ ELEMENTS library contains a suite of sub-libraries to support mathematical functions (elements), data representations (MATAR), and novel mesh classes (geometry and SWAGE) to support a very broad range of element types, numerical methods, and mesh connectivity data structures useful for computational physics and engineering.
Stars: ✭ 13 (-38.1%)
Mutual labels: numerical-methods
PHCpackThe primary source code repository for PHCpack, a software package to solve polynomial systems with homotopy continuation methods.
Stars: ✭ 50 (+138.1%)
Mutual labels: parallel-computing
SciLeanScientific computing in Lean 4
Stars: ✭ 86 (+309.52%)
Mutual labels: numerical-methods
numerical-methods-pythonNumerical methods implementation in Python.
Stars: ✭ 65 (+209.52%)
Mutual labels: numerical-methods
ParallelUtilities.jlFast and easy parallel mapreduce on HPC clusters
Stars: ✭ 28 (+33.33%)
Mutual labels: parallel-computing
ParallelKMeans.jlParallel & lightning fast implementation of available classic and contemporary variants of the KMeans clustering algorithm
Stars: ✭ 45 (+114.29%)
Mutual labels: parallel-computing
RBniCSRBniCS - reduced order modelling in FEniCS
Stars: ✭ 5 (-76.19%)
Mutual labels: finite-elements
pyqentangleQuantum Entanglement in Python
Stars: ✭ 16 (-23.81%)
Mutual labels: numerical-methods
LazyLight-weight header-only library for parallel function calls and continuations in C++ based on Eric Niebler's talk at CppCon 2019.
Stars: ✭ 93 (+342.86%)
Mutual labels: parallel-computing